Chorus Community Health Plans claim denials in Wisconsin: the federal figures
Chorus Community Health Plans denied 9.2% of in-network claims in Wisconsin — 16,826 claims out of 182,301. Here is what happened to the people who appealed.
What happened to appeals
| Stage | Filed | Overturned |
|---|---|---|
| Internal appeal (to Chorus Community Health Plans) | 285 | 44.6% |
| External review (independent) | 12 | — |
What Chorus Community Health Plans denies most
The most common denial reason recorded for Chorus Community Health Plans plans in Wisconsin is administrative reason. How that denial is beaten →
| Denial reason | Claims | Share |
|---|---|---|
| Administrative reason | 7,861 | 50.7% |
| Service excluded from the plan | 3,447 | 22.2% |
| Provider out of network | 1,895 | 12.2% |
| Other reasons | 1,280 | 8.3% |
| Referral required | 816 | 5.3% |
| Member not covered | 107 | 0.7% |
| Experimental or investigational | 94 | 0.6% |
What to do if Chorus Community Health Plans denied your claim
- Get the reason in writing. The denial notice must state the specific reason and the plan provision behind it. If it does not, request it — you are entitled to it free of charge.
- File the internal appeal. Generally within 180 days of the denial notice. Chorus Community Health Plans overturned 44.6% of the internal appeals it received.
- If they say no again, go external. An independent organization reviews it — not Chorus Community Health Plans. Generally you have 4 months from the final internal denial. This is the step nearly everyone skips.
- Ask for expedited review if waiting would seriously jeopardise your health. That timeline is days, not months.

Questions
Is Chorus Community Health Plans's denial rate high?
9.2% against a national average of 16% across the plans in this dataset. It is at or below average. A denial rate describes the insurer, not the merits of your claim.
Does appealing cost anything?
The internal appeal is free. External review is free under the HHS-administered federal process; where an issuer uses a contracted independent review organization or a state process, any fee is capped at $25.
Can Chorus Community Health Plans ignore the external decision?
No. External review decisions are binding on the plan.
